Key Scriptures

  • “And all nations will hate you because you are my followers. But everyone who endures to the end will be saved.” Matthew 10:22
  • “Then you will be arrested, persecuted, and killed. You will be hated all over the world because you are my followers.” Matthew 24:9
  • “Yes, and everyone who wants to live a godly life in Christ Jesus will suffer persecution.” 2 Timothy 3:12
  • “So don’t be surprised, dear brothers and sisters, if the world hates you.” 1 John 3:13
  • “Of course, your former friends are surprised when you no longer plunge into the flood of wild and destructive things they do. So they slander you.”1 Peter 4:4
  • “The apostles left the high council rejoicing that God had counted them worthy to suffer disgrace for the name of Jesus.” Acts 5:41
  • “Then Jesus said to his disciples, “If any of you wants to be my follower, you must give up your own way, take up your cross, and follow me.”’ Matthew 16:24
  • “And through your descendants all the nations of the earth will be blessed—all because you have obeyed me.” Genesis 22:18

Reflect on What You’ve Heard

  1. What has your quest for comfort caused you to miss out on in life?
  2. Where in your life are you pursuing comfort over growth?
  3. Where is God calling you to grow by abandoning comfort?
  4. Where in your life are you believing comfort lies, and how can you renew your mind this week?
